Rear OX came in the XJ44 when I bought it, I bought the front when I built my front 44 last summer from 4wd hardware. It is listed for $840 currently, not including cable, but I got a $100 gift certificate when I ordered. (I also don't remember it being that expensive, but I can't remember)

I only have a few runs on them, but have nothing bad to stay. Diff cover took a beating, and the only thing that happened was it rounded off the socket head set screw that is the drain plug. (A dremel will fix that when I get around to it)

Despite what some people will say, adjusting the cable is not hard. Adjust it so it works while tires are jacked up, then use loctite like the directions say, and you won't have to adjust it again.
